Ever Rich adds MCM and Kate Spade at Taoyuan
By Kevin Rozario |
Ever Rich Duty Free Shop is adding two popular fashion brands in the Taiwanese market – MCM and Kate Spade – to its store line-up at Taoyuan International Airport (TPE) this month.
Two MCM shops will be located in terminals one and two while the Kate Spade unit – the first duty free and travel retail store in Taiwan – is in T2 only.
MCM’s shops are set to stock its range of distinct fashion bags and accessories aimed at a younger audience. Ever Rich says: “These new speciality stores are welcome additions to our well-established presence at Taoyuan International Airport. They represent an important progression for our operations.”
LOCAL RICE ON THE MENU
In a separate development for the company, Chairman, Simon Chiang, is promoting local produce after buying rice brand, Chihshang – known for its quality due to its mineral-rich paddy fields in Taitung County.
Chiang is now introducing the local rice to TPE’s Homee restaurant, which is run by Ever Rich, Bistro:D and the Huan Yu Business Center, and to Kinmen’s Golden Lake Hotel restaurants, also run by the company.
